Commercial pipe rep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ues within the pipes that carry water, waste, or other fluids in a building or property. These services typically include locating leaks, repairing or replacing damaged sections, and restoring proper flow within the plumbing system.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and techniques to ensure that repairs are effective and long-lasting, helping property owners maintain a safe and functional infrastructure. Whether it’s a small leak or a major pipe failure, professional repair services aim to resolve problems efficiently to minimize disruption and prevent further damage.

Problems that lead property owners to seek commercial pipe repair often include persistent leaks, pipe corrosion, blockages, or burst pipes. Leaks can cause water damage, mold growth, and increased utility bills, while blockages may lead to slow drains or backups. Corroded pipes are prone to failure over time, especially in older buildings, and can result in costly repairs if not addressed promptly. Service providers can assess the condition of existing piping and recommend appropriate solutions, whether that involves patching a leak or replacing entire sections of pipe to restore proper function.

The overview below groups typical Commercial Pipe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or pipe repairs usually range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, depending on the pipe material and accessibility.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.

Moderate Repairs - for more involved repairs,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,500. This covers larger sections of pipe or moderate damage, which are common in many commercial settings. Larger, more complex issues can push costs higher.

Full Pipe Replacement - replacing an entire section or the full pipe system generally costs from $2,000 to $5,000 or more. These projects tend to be less frequent but are necessary for extensive damage or outdated piping.

Complex or Emergency Repairs - highly complex or urgent repairs can exceed $5,000, especially if they involve significant excavation or specialized equipment. Such projects are less common but may be required for critical pipe failures or extensive system overhauls.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of commercial pipe repairs do local contractors handle? Local service providers can address a variety of issues including leaks, corrosion, burst pipes, and pipe replacements for commercial properties.

How can I tell if my commercial pipes need repair? Signs such as water stains, reduced water pressure, strange odors, or visible leaks may indicate the need for professional pipe repair services.

Are commercial pipe repairs disruptive to my business operations? The extent of disruption depends on the repair scope and the contractor’s approach, but experienced local pros aim to minimize impact during repairs.

What materials are commonly used in commercial pipe repairs? Local contractors often work with materials like PVC, copper, or galvanized steel, depending on the specific needs of the plumbing system.
